The Switzerland membrane filters market is experiencing steady growth due to the increasing demand for filtration solutions in various industries such as pharmaceuticals, biotechnology, food and beverage, and healthcare. The market is driven by factors such as strict regulations on water quality and rising awareness about the importance of clean and safe drinking water. Membrane filters are widely used for particle removal, sterilization, and separation processes, thus fueling their adoption in the Swiss market. Key players in the Switzerland membrane filters market include Merck Millipore, Sartorius AG, Pall Corporation, and GE Healthcare, among others. Technological advancements in membrane filtration techniques, along with the growing emphasis on sustainability and environmental protection, are expected to further drive the market growth in the coming years.

In the Switzerland membrane filters market, challenges such as intense competition among key players, rapid technological advancements leading to shorter product lifecycles, and stringent regulatory requirements for product approval and quality control are prominent. Additionally, fluctuating raw material prices and the need for continuous innovation to meet evolving customer demands further add complexity to the market landscape. The increasing focus on sustainability and environmental concerns also presents a challenge for companies operating in the membrane filters market in Switzerland, as they strive to develop eco-friendly solutions without compromising on performance and efficiency. Overall, navigating these challenges requires companies to stay agile, invest in research and development, and forge strategic partnerships to remain competitive and capitalize on emerging opportunities in the market.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
